Factors Affecting the Freezability of Beans
Several factors can affect how well beans freeze, including their moisture content, texture, and the presence of natural enzymes. Moisture content is one of the most critical factors, as high moisture levels can lead to the formation of ice crystals, which can cause the beans to become soggy or develop off-flavors. Texture is another essential factor, as beans with a softer texture may be more prone to freezing damage than those with a firmer texture. Additionally, natural enzymes present in beans can continue to break down the beans’ cellular structure during freezing, affecting their quality and texture.
Effects of Freezing on Bean Quality
Freezing can significantly impact the quality of beans, particularly if they are not frozen correctly. Some of the common effects of freezing on bean quality include:
- Texture changes: Freezing can cause the beans to become softer or more mushy, especially if they are overcooked before freezing.
- Flavor changes: Freezing can also affect the flavor of beans, leading to a less intense or slightly sweet flavor.
- Nutrient loss: While freezing helps retain many nutrients, some water-soluble vitamins like vitamin C and B vitamins may be lost during the freezing process.
Best Practices for Freezing Beans
To freeze beans effectively, it is essential to follow some best practices. Here are some tips to help you freeze beans while maintaining their quality:
- Choose the right beans: Select beans that are fresh, dry, and free of damage or blemishes.
- Pre-cook the beans: Cooking the beans before freezing can help inactivate natural enzymes and reduce the risk of texture changes.
- Use airtight containers or freezer bags: Store the frozen beans in airtight containers or freezer bags to prevent freezer burn and other forms of damage.
- Label and date the containers: Be sure to label and date the containers or bags to ensure you use the oldest beans first.

Thawing and Reheating Frozen Beans
When you are ready to use your frozen beans, it is essential to thaw and reheat them safely to prevent foodborne illness. Here are some tips for thawing and reheating frozen beans:
- Thawing: Thaw frozen beans overnight in the refrigerator or thaw them quickly by submerging the container in cold water.
- Reheating: Reheat the thawed beans to an internal temperature of at least 165°F (74°C) to ensure food safety.

Can I Freeze Cooked Beans?
Freezing cooked beans is a convenient way to preserve them for later use. Cooked beans can be frozen, but it’s essential to follow proper procedures to ensure their quality and safety. Before freezing, make sure the beans have cooled down to room temperature to prevent the formation of ice crystals, which can affect their texture. You can freeze cooked beans in airtight containers or freezer bags, making sure to remove as much air as possible before sealing.
When freezing cooked beans, it’s also important to consider their texture and consistency after thawing. Some types of beans, like kidney beans or black beans, hold their shape well after freezing and thawing, while others, like mashed or refried beans, may become softer or more watery. To minimize texture changes, it’s best to freeze cooked beans in small portions, such as individual servings or meal-sized amounts, and to label them clearly with the date and contents. This way, you can easily thaw and reheat the desired amount without affecting the quality of the remaining frozen beans.
How Do I Freeze Raw Beans?
Freezing raw beans is a simple process that requires some preparation. Before freezing, it’s crucial to blanch the raw beans to inactivate enzymes that can cause spoilage and affect their quality. Blanching involves briefly submerging the beans in boiling water or steaming them to destroy these enzymes. After blanching, immediately submerge the beans in an ice bath to stop the cooking process and preserve their texture. Once cooled, you can package the raw beans in airtight containers or freezer bags, removing as much air as possible before sealing.
When freezing raw beans, it’s essential to maintain a consistent freezer temperature of 0°F (-18°C) or below to prevent the growth of microorganisms and maintain the beans’ quality. Frozen raw beans can be stored for several months, and they will retain their texture and nutrients when thawed and cooked. It’s also important to note that some types of raw beans, like green beans or snap beans, may require additional preparation, such as trimming or cutting, before freezing. Always follow safe freezing and handling practices to ensure the quality and safety of your frozen raw beans.
What Types of Beans Freeze Well?
Most types of beans can be frozen, but some varieties freeze better than others. Beans with a low moisture content, such as kidney beans, black beans, or pinto beans, tend to freeze well and retain their texture after thawing. These beans are also less prone to developing off-flavors or textures during the freezing process. Other types of beans, like lima beans or broad beans, may become softer or more watery after freezing and thawing, but they can still be used in a variety of dishes.
When selecting beans for freezing, consider their intended use and the desired texture. For example, if you plan to use frozen beans in soups or stews, you may prefer to freeze beans that hold their shape well, like kidney beans or black beans. On the other hand, if you plan to use frozen beans in dishes where texture is less important, such as in dips or spreads, you can freeze a variety of bean types. Always follow proper freezing and handling procedures to ensure the quality and safety of your frozen beans, regardless of the type.
Can I Freeze Bean Soups or Stews?
Yes, you can freeze bean soups or stews, but it’s essential to consider the ingredients and their texture after thawing. Bean-based soups or stews with a high acid content, like those containing tomatoes or citrus, may become more watery or separate after freezing and thawing. Additionally, soups or stews with a high fat content, like those containing coconut milk or cream, may develop off-flavors or textures during freezing. However, many bean-based soups or stews can be frozen successfully, especially those with a low acid and fat content.
To freeze bean soups or stews, cool them to room temperature, then transfer them to airtight containers or freezer bags, removing as much air as possible before sealing. Label the containers clearly with the date and contents, and store them in the freezer at 0°F (-18°C) or below. When reheating frozen soups or stews, make sure they reach a minimum internal temperature of 165°F (74°C) to ensure food safety. You can also add frozen beans or other ingredients to the soup or stew during reheating to enhance the texture and flavor.
How Long Can I Store Frozen Beans?
The storage life of frozen beans depends on several factors, including the type of bean, freezing method, and storage conditions. In general, frozen beans can be stored for several months to a year or more when kept at a consistent freezer temperature of 0°F (-18°C) or below. Properly packaged and stored frozen beans will retain their texture, flavor, and nutritional value, but they may gradually lose some of their quality over time.
To ensure the longest storage life, it’s crucial to follow proper freezing and handling procedures, including blanching, cooling, and packaging. Always label frozen beans clearly with the date and contents, and store them in airtight containers or freezer bags to prevent freezer burn and contamination. If you notice any signs of spoilage, such as off-odors, slimy texture, or mold growth, discard the frozen beans immediately to avoid foodborne illness. Regularly checking your frozen beans and using the oldest packages first can help maintain their quality and safety.
Can I Freeze Cooked Bean Dishes Like Refried Beans or Hummus?
Yes, you can freeze cooked bean dishes like refried beans or hummus, but their texture and consistency may change after thawing. Refried beans, for example, may become softer or more watery after freezing and thawing, while hummus may separate or develop off-flavors. However, many cooked bean dishes can be frozen successfully, especially those with a low moisture content or those that are high in healthy fats, like hummus.
To freeze cooked bean dishes, cool them to room temperature, then transfer them to airtight containers or freezer bags, removing as much air as possible before sealing. Label the containers clearly with the date and contents, and store them in the freezer at 0°F (-18°C) or below. When reheating frozen cooked bean dishes, make sure they reach a minimum internal temperature of 165°F (74°C) to ensure food safety. You can also add a little water or other ingredients to adjust the texture and flavor of the dish after thawing and reheating. Always follow safe freezing and handling practices to maintain the quality and safety of your frozen cooked bean dishes.
How Do I Thaw Frozen Beans?
Thawing frozen beans requires careful planning to ensure their quality and safety. The safest way to thaw frozen beans is to transfer them to the refrigerator overnight, allowing them to thaw slowly and evenly. You can also thaw frozen beans in cold water, changing the water every 30 minutes to speed up the thawing process. However, never thaw frozen beans at room temperature, as this can allow bacteria to grow and increase the risk of foodborne illness.
Once thawed, use the beans immediately, or refrigerate them at 40°F (4°C) or below for a short period. Cooked beans that have been thawed should be reheated to a minimum internal temperature of 165°F (74°C) to ensure food safety. Raw beans that have been thawed should be cooked promptly, following safe food handling practices to prevent cross-contamination and foodborne illness. Always check the thawed beans for any signs of spoilage before using them, and discard them if you notice any off-odors, slimy texture, or mold growth.
